Partner Ecosystem. The cluster is the entity in which your distributed microservices-based applications will run. Or perhaps, youd like to enhance your workload management by combining Rancher with Kubernetes, but you dont know where to start? Lens is an integrated development environment (IDE) that allows users to connect and manage multiple Kubernetes clusters on Mac, Windows and Linux platforms. Summary: if you want a guided, intuitive, safe-by-default experience, with the ability for the admin to adjust the defaults, then choose Portainer. Get in touch Learn more in the Kubernetes comparison whitepaper . But now, I need to fit a whole Kubernetes cluster in there, which in most configurations eats resources like there's no tomorrow. Embarcadero DevC++ can be used with Cygwin and any other GCC-based compiler. We use cookies to ensure that we give you the best experience on our website. Follow the instructions shown and copy and run the kubectl command displayed on the screen to an existing Kubernetes cluster. Integrates very nicely with a git-ops tool - Fleet (https://fleet.rancher.io/ - another rancher project) Lowers the barrier to entry for new users adopting Kubernetes and having to manage clusters. CronJob is meant for performing regular scheduled actions such as backups, report generation, and so on. . lines inside of the reverse proxy configuration, is now a distributed mess of abstractions and actions which certainly need some getting used to. Rancher has an extensive catalog that simplifies the deployment of popular applications on your cluster using Helm charts. & TM Office. Kubecost makes it a priority to support any team using Kubernetes, through platform support and integrations wherever possible. . Rancher simplifies all the operational . There is no need for updating a YAML file in order to deploy workloads. Portainer They also make interacting with Helm charts (pre-made packages) more easy. Kubernetes 1.22, due for release in August 2021, will remove a number of deprecated APIs. Lens provides a graphical interface that: Allows users to . Start my free, unlimited access. Because of course they are, how else would kubernetes validate anything. Kasm Workspaces provides a container streaming platform that delivers browser, desktop, and application workloads to the browser. Read our comparison of Kubernetes vs. Rancher to find out. Apache Airflow Managed Service IDE Mac windows Linux Github [3] . One way to do it is through manual manipulation of the Kubernetes cluster. We have compiled a list of solutions that reviewers voted as the best overall alternatives and competitors to Rancher, including Mirantis Kubernetes Engine (formerly Docker Enterprise), Amazon Elastic Container Service (Amazon ECS), Google Kubernetes Engine (GKE), and Portainer. Visual LANSA is trusted by thousands of customers around the world. The basic organizational unit in Kubernetes is the cluster. Even the built in is probably as good. It eliminates the need to learn multiple technical skills required to create software applications. Get Advice from developers at your company using StackShare Enterprise. Sure there are slight differences between the dashboards (can see all workloads across all namespaces vs can only see workloads within a selected namespace, as an example), but materially, there are no major differences. It helps automate and scale tasks across multiple Kubernetes clusters, such as deploying application stacks, ensuring the consistent use of the same version of Kubernetes software, centrally auditing security policies, and optimizing resources with a consistent approach . Data ingestion tools were the second most popular workloads mentioned in the Red Hat survey, which is quite understandable considering the great interest in Big Data in recent years. These tasks can include: So, for example, lets assume were running a medium sized company with 5-6 departments. To import an existing cluster, you need to follow these steps: Click on Add Cluster. Answer a few questions to help the Rancher community. Visual LANSA is a low code development platform that IT professionals use to create enterprise web and mobile apps more quickly, easier, and for a lower price than traditional coding. Kubecost also accounts for costs of non-cluster (external) resources such as a public cloud database services (e.g., AWS RDS) used by Kubernetes resources. In the real world, applications are complex and span across namespaces. It can manage clusters it creates (using RKE), or imported clusters, like in-house Kubernetes, or EKS, GKE, or other cloud hosted clusters. Unlike the other managed Kubernetes platforms, DigitalOcean Kubernetes can be deployed only one way -- within the DigitalOcean cloud. Throw in all of the regular issues with developing software, like not being 100% clear on each of the configuration values that the apps need (because developers are fallible, of course), changes to what they want to use, problems with DB initialization (of course, still needing an instance of PostgreSQL/MariaDB running on the very same server, which for whatever reason might get used as a shared DB) and so on. Rancher vs Lens: What are the differences? By using these advanced scheduling techniques, Kubernetes can make hosting platform utilization more efficient and cost-effective. Auto-identify K8s anomalies, failed deploys, misconfigurations, bottlenecks and other health issues. I want to provide some free support for community, how should I start? Kubernetes is a framework that allows a distributed application to run Docker containers on many virtual or physical computers in a controlled manner. Rancher is a complete software stack for teams adopting containers. Responsive design can be added to desktop, tablet, and smartphone devices with resolution-aware components. It uses Mingw port GCC (GNU Compiler Collection), as its compiler. WAF integration is also available. Because Kubernetes is open source and platform agnostic, its easy to migrate between cloud providers because the workloads are containerized, and the core functionality of Kubernetes is similar across public clouds. Teams that can write clear and detailed defect reports will increase software quality and reduce the time needed to fix bugs. In that scenario, Kubernetes will automatically move pods scheduled for those nodes to different nodes that are still online. This platform has been designed in order. I did get Portainer (https://www.portainer.io/) up and running instead, but back then I think there were certain problems with the UI, as it's still very much in active development and gradually receives lots of updates. It helps people to put things in perspective and to make sense of . Developers describe Rancher as "Open Source Platform for Running a Private Container Service".Rancher is an open source container management platform that includes full distributions of Kubernetes, Apache Mesos and Docker Swarm, and makes it simple to operate container clusters on any cloud or infrastructure platform. Not only will the administrative process take less time, it will also be done with greater accuracy. The sections below go into more detail on the key features of Portainer and Rancher. Is it an alternative solution? Embarcadero Dev C++ is a new and improved fork sponsored by Embarcadero. AWS Fargate. Be the first to provide a review: Ambassador Edge Stack, a Kubernetes-native API Gateway, provides simplicity, security, and scalability for some of the largest Kubernetes infrastructures in the world. When you understand their functions, you will realize that you can use them both together to increase your efficiency. It is a standalone application for MacOS, Windows and Linux operating systems. Starting from release 2.x Rancher focused more to kubernetes with its clustering tool but now it's no longer support Docker Swarm. We will show you how to create a Kubernetes cluster, write a Kubernetes manifest file (usually written in YAML), which tells . Some benefits of using Rancher that you should know about: The main and only difference to point out in our comparison of Kubernetes vs. Rancher is that they serve totally different purposes. As Rancher is not obligatory for those who work with Kubernetes on a daily basis, many developers dont even know exactly how it differs from the popular container orchestration platform. Additionally, many teams have more than one production Kubernetes cluster distributed across different geographical regions to ensure availability during regional outages. Its users can run containerize workloads across multiple public clouds and hybrid cloud environments efficiently and easily. It is open source and free. Kubernetes, on the other hand, enables users to manage containers organized under a cluster of virtual or physical machines. Read more to learn if it is really Kubernetes vs. Rancher or maybe more like Kubernetes and Rancher and what is the optimal number of clusters to get started with Rancher. Rancher becomes helpful to DevOps teams once they operate multiple Kubernetes clusters, which is a common practice. - No public GitHub repository available -. Choosing the best Kubernetes dashboard for your Enterprise. Though it is performative, its main focus is on managing resources within a single cluster. We are here for you. What's the difference between KubeSphere and Rancher? What are some alternatives to Lens and Rancher? Ask HN: What is your Kubernetes nightmare? using the chart below. For example, one cluster might be accessible only to the accounting department, while another might . It was replaced by SwarmKit, which provides the underpinnings of the current version of Docker Swarm. CNCF Conformant. We help our users track and save on billions of dollars of spend. Kubernetes is the leader in container orchestration. Rancher vs Lens: What are the differences? It is the only IDE youll ever need to take control of your Kubernetes clusters. KubeSphere . as well as similar and alternative projects. This is actually the second product from Docker to bear the name "Swarm" a product from 2014 implemented a completely different approach to running containers across multiple hosts, but it is no longer maintained. If you can automated cluster setup with Ansible and treat the clusters as something that you can easily re-deploy when you inevitably screw up (you might not do that, but better to plan for failure), you should be good! Kubecost then measures resource usage (CPU, memory, GPU, network, and disk) and calculates the costs by extracting the necessary information from the billing logs of cloud providers, user-defined custom pricing (for user-owned compute), or from pricing estimates where other data is not available. Kubernetes contains powerful functionality for orchestrating applications and guaranteeing service availability. On an unrelated note, this, at least to me, feels like pretty bad naming and management of the whole initiative, though. Rancher can help you set up easy monitoring, alerting, and logging for your cluster. Lens: Open-source IDE to control your Kubernetes clusters. So, you have decided that you want to adopt Kubernetes, GREAT.. The fact is that combining these two can improve your productivity and make your work easier. If you continue to use this site we will assume that you are happy with it. Later in this article, we will introduce Kubecost, a free tool designed to augment your Kubernetes cost reporting and management. Now, imagine youre running an actual enterprise that requires hundreds of Kubernetes clusters And that is precisely where Rancher comes into play to help you deal with this problem. This platform introduces the concept of projects this allows easier management of the namespaces (which are objects which partition a single Kubernetes cluster into multiple virtual clusters). Join our active Slack group to ask questions or inquire about paid support plans. The difference between Kubernetes and Rancher is that Kubernetes is a technology for managing containers organized under a cluster of virtual or physical machines. Lens Desktop for. Consulting & Services Now that we understand the features and benefits of Kubernetes, lets take a close look at the key features of Rancher. Rancher simplifies various Kubernetes-related operations such as, for example, cluster provisioning, centralized security management or monitoring workloads with other tools. Download Lens Desktop Windows x64 (.exe) Latest Version: v 2023.1.110749-latest (1/11/2023) Rancher 2.5 Lens/Kubernetes Dashboard Lens Rancher Kubesphere metric-server . Contact us to learn more. Check out this report on the state of workloads adoption on containers and Kubernetes from Red Hat if you want to learn more about Kubernetess business applications1. Still, it remains the most popular solution of this type. 2. Check out this report on the state of workloads adoption on containers and Kubernetes from Red Hat if you want to learn more about Kubernetess business applications. The top reviewer of Kubernetes writes "Offers security, scalability, and high availability". Kubernetes won. It's lowering the barrier of entry for people just getting started and radically improving productivity for people with more experience. It helps automate and scale tasks across multiple Kubernetes clusters, such as deploying application stacks, ensuring the consistent use of the same version of Kubernetes software, centrally auditing security policies, and optimizing resources with a consistent approach across clusters. Kubernetes is designed to be highly resilient to pod and node failures. It runs the Kubernetes control plane instances across multiple AWS Availability Zones to ensure high availability. That said, everything kind of broke down for a bit as I needed to setup the ingress. Web Application Development, USA - Making Docker and Kubernetes management easy. And then? Lens. When an organization is only dealing with a few clusters, configuring the access to a cluster can be done manually in a short amount of time. And each cluster will have special configuration and access-control settings. Additionally, Rancher has an extensive application catalog of Helm charts for various applications such as Kubecost, Prometheus, Grafana, and MySQL. If you havent started with Kubernetes yet, you are probably curious how it can enhance your business reality and how other companies are leveraging this platform on a daily basis. Both of these tools are important considerations for any organization building a cloud-native, DevOps technology stack. If the employee has access to 10 clusters, an admin needs to fiddle with 10 clusters. Lens organizes Kubernetes objects (nodes, namespaces, virtual services, deployments, statefulsets, pods and so on) coherently in browsable trees, making it easy to find, explore and edit related entities in context. You can deploy and manage cloud-hosted Kubernetes clusters running in GKE (GCP), EKS (AWS), AKS (Azure), or you can just deploy Kubernetes on your choice of VMs or bare metal infrastructure. Telepresence is currently under active development. Embarcadero DevC++ is built with the latest Embarcadero Delphi. Administrators can schedule pods with an affinity towards a nodes location, hardware performance, or even anti-affinity towards other pods already hosted on the same node. Claim This Page. It is open source and free; Rancher Fleet: Manage large fleets of Kubernetes clusters. Azure management groups, subscriptions, resource groups and resources are not mutually exclusive. It's true that its UI is not as good as some of the other dashboards out there. Lens desktop. Full fledge unrestricted software features and use. Cluster administrators can apply RBAC (role-based access control) policies on projects that trickle down to namespaces. The ability to scale applications is one of the most significant advantages of using containers. Rancher is solving this pain point by simplifying and automating Kubernetes cluster management. With the addition of Kubecost, teams can allocate costs across clusters by aligning with the core concept of a Rancher Project, and using labels to further refine their cost visibility. But in the cloud-native world, Docker and Kubernetes certifications make prospective job Click on Import: Enter a c luster name and click on Create. Rancher Desktop is an open source program that enables you to learn, experiment or test out Kubernetes container management. Originally designed by Google, the project is now maintained by the Cloud Native Computing Foundation.. Since it does not require previous knowledge of Kubernetes CLI commands, Portainer's GUI is a good solution for DevOps beginners and those who deploy 3rd-party container-based applications. It provides tools for developers to quickly build some of the common patterns in distributed systems. Developers describe Rancher as "Open Source Platform for Running a Private Container Service". - Build any backend application: Application integrations, middleware, data migrations, web services, backend processes, microservices, APIs, BaaS, BPM and ETL Rancher also reports on the resource usage of a particular project and providers other helpful operational metrics related to this use case. Cookie Preferences Of course, if the features are there, it shouldn't be enough to scare anyone away from the project, but at the same time it could have been a bit simpler. We will always retain, and continue to enhance our "getting started" experience, to make the power of containers available to everyone. We'll stay up so that you dont have to. Docker installation is quite easier, by using fewer commands you can install Docker in your virtual machine or even on cloud. podman There are several important variables within the Amazon EKS pricing model. You can get up and running with applications like Kafka or JFrog with the click of a button. IMPORTANT: A new review of Rancher is now available at https://youtu.be/JFALdhtBxR8.How can we create and manage Kubernetes clusters on-prem or in Cloud? Kubernetes (/ k (j) u b r n t s,- n e t s,- n e t i z,- n t i z /, commonly abbreviated K8s) is an open-source container orchestration system for automating software deployment, scaling, and management. A decade of experience optimizing open source code and contributing back to it. a .jar that expects a certain JDK version in the VM), or maybe even uses containers sometimes, be it with Nomad, Swarm or something else. Based on that data, you can find the most popular open-source packages, Some of the features offered by Rancher are: On the other hand, Lens provides the following key features: Rancher and Lens are both open source tools. We use our open-source web native container streaming technology to create a modern Devops delivery of Desktop as a Service, application streaming, and browser isolation. Getting Started with KubernetesIn Portainer, we created a higher-level abstraction in our Kubernetes UI so that as long as you know Docker (think Docker on your laptop) then you can deploy, manage and maintain your applications in Kubernetes, without first having to learn the inner workings and finer details of Kubernetes. Mirantis is up to more shenanigans with Lens, removes logs and shell. When a company is managing only a handful of clusters, configuring access to a cluster can be done manually. You cant really use Rancher instead of Kubernetes it is actually just a solution that makes it easier to work with Kubernetes and its clusters on a massive scale. . Kubernetes is ranked 2nd in Container Management with 50 reviews while Rancher Labs is ranked 5th in Container Management with 6 reviews. U.S. Pat. And yet, that's probably not where the future lies. The rapid adoption of Kubernetes leaves many teams with the cumbersome reality of managing too many clusters. Rancher and Lens can be primarily classified as "Container" tools. Rancher is primarily a KaaS, in that it's designed to help deploy and manage Kubernetes clusters. This document will walk you through the process of deploying an application to Kubernetes with Visual Studio Code. Working with Kubernetes in VS Code. See which teams inside your own company are using Lens or Rancher. Global support engineers will monitor your application 24 hours a day. But that's not it, for software isn't developed in a vacuum. The Path to Accelerating Your Use of Containers in 2022, Modernize Apps with a Single Architecture for VMs and Containers. Compare KubeSphere vs. Rancher in 2023 by cost, reviews, features, integrations, deployment, target market, support options, trial offers, training options, years in business, region, and more using the chart below. Data Engineering Global support engineers will keep an eye on your application 24 hours a day. Noise-reducing customizations. Developers, analysts, and DBAs use it to advance their SQL experience with modern tools to visualize and manage their databases, schemas, objects, and table data and to auto-generate, write and optimize queries. Lens is quickly becoming a Big Deal(TM). IT executives should have full visibility of the business service, right down to the infrastructure and network that supports them. Key takeaways: OpenShift vs. Rancher vs. DigitalOcean With Rancher, customers end up compromising on EKS/AKS features & capabilities. Are you ready to create the best UIs in your life? . With the advent of containers, environmental issues were reduced but not eliminated. rancher. Helm is an open source package manager for Kubernetes that helps you manage Kubernetes applications. Rancher's product appears to be tailored to Kubernetes experts, who are expected to know how to secure the platform and applications correctly. But here's the thing - if the organization doesn't have enough buy-in into Kubernetes, it's as if you're starting everything from 0, especially if paying some cloud vendor to give you a managed cluster isn't in the cards, be it because of data storage requirements (even for dev environments), other compliance reasons or even just corporate policy. In summary, Rancher is a Kubernetes cluster management software that provides a global view of multiple Kubernetes clusters. Local Kubernetes development with no stress. One cluster is only accessible to one department, while another can be used by a totally different department. Cloud Solutions, Data Pipelines Automation